天天看点

C++11-range-base for

int arr[10]={1,2,3,4,5,6,7,8,9,10};
for(int i;i<sizeof(arr)/sizeof(*arr);i++){
	cout<<arr[i];
}
//简便方法

for(auto &i : arr){
	i+=5;
	cout<<i<,endl;
}//这种没啥问题
           
char *p="china";
for(auto &c:p){
	cout<<c<<endl;
}